Frequently asked questions

Where is 50 Kays Road situated?

50 Kays Road is in The Gap, a north‑western suburb of Brisbane, Queensland, about 10 km north‑west of the Brisbane GPO.

How close is the property to Enoggera Dam?

The property is roughly 0.6 km from the Enoggera Dam weather station and about 1.2 km from the Enoggera Dam lake itself, making the water feature very nearby.

What recreational areas are near the property?

The Gap offers over 45 parks, nearby bushland such as the Walkabout Creek Discovery Centre, and easy access to Enogvera Reservoir for fishing, kayaking and walking trails.

What public transport serves The Gap?

The Gap is well served by bus routes that run along the main arterial Waterworks Road, providing connections to Brisbane city and surrounding suburbs.

What community amenities are available close to the address?

The Gap Village shopping centre, a local police station on Waterworks Road, and a Queensland Fire & Rescue station nearby all serve residents in the area.

Are there any nearby radio or TV stations?

Several broadcasters are within 1.5‑1.6 km, including radio stations Nova 106.9, 4EB, 4MBS, 4ZZZ and TV stations TVQ and ABQ.

What is the historical background of The Gap suburb?

The Gap lies in the valley between Mount Coot‑tha and Enoggera Hill, originally a forested area inhabited by the Turrbal people, later used for timber and farming before becoming a residential community.
